NF] {A Treg The James Jackson Defense Committee: [= This committee, according to "The Worker," for April 3, 1955, occupies the address of 1660 Pulton Street, New York, which is the same address as the National Com- mittee to Defend Negro Leadership. Jefferson School of Social Science: The Jefferson School of Sostal Science has been designated by the Attorney General of the United States pursuant to Executive Order 1050. Ku Kiux Kian: The Ku Klux Klan has been designated by the Attorney soheo. of the United States pursuant to Executive Order LOMSO. Labor Youth League: The Labor Youth League has been designated by the Attorney General of the United States pursuant to Executive Order 10L50. Louisville Case: The Louisville Case refers to the seven Louisville, Kentucky, citizens indicted during October and November, 1954, under the Kentucky state sedition statutes. Among these were CARL and ANN BRADEN and LOUIS LUBKA. The Militant: L
